天下软件技术文档

(基于2025年行业规范与用户需求编写)
1. 软件概述
天下软件是一款面向企业级用户开发的综合信息管理系统,旨在通过智能化、模块化设计解决多场景下的数据管理、流程优化与决策分析问题。其核心功能涵盖人力资源管理、财务审计、供应链协同及大数据分析,适配制造业、金融业、教育机构等多元化行业需求。
设计理念:
模块化架构:采用分层设计(表示层、业务逻辑层、数据访问层),支持功能模块的灵活扩展与定制化开发。
智能化驱动:集成AI算法优化数据处理效率,例如员工考勤自动分析、供应链需求预测等。
2. 核心功能模块
2.1 人力资源管理
员工信息管理:支持添加、查询、修改及删除员工档案,支持多条件筛选(部门、职位、入职时间)。
考勤分析:自动生成考勤报表,识别异常出勤模式并推送预警。
2.2 财务审计系统
自动化对账:通过规则引擎实现银行流水与内部账务的智能匹配,误差率低于0.01%。
预算管控:支持多维度预算编制,实时监控超支风险。
2.3 供应链协同
需求预测:基于历史销售数据与市场趋势,生成采购计划建议。
物流追踪:整合第三方物流接口,实现全链路可视化监控。
2.4 大数据分析平台
实时看板:自定义数据仪表盘,支持拖拽式操作与多图表联动。
智能报告:一键生成行业趋势分析、用户行为洞察等深度报告。
3. 安装与部署要求
3.1 硬件配置
| 组件 | 最低要求 | 推荐配置 |
| CPU | 4核2.0 GHz | 8核3.0 GHz |
| 内存 | 8 GB | 16 GB |
| 存储空间 | 50 GB SSD | 200 GB NVMe |
| 网络带宽 | 100 Mbps | 1 Gbps |
3.2 软件环境
操作系统:Windows Server 2022 / CentOS 8.0 或更高版本。
数据库:MySQL 8.0、Oracle 19c 或 PostgreSQL 14。
运行时依赖:Java 17、Python 3.10、Node.js 18.x。
4. 使用说明
4.1 安装步骤
1. 下载安装包:
访问天下软件官网(www.tianxia-),选择对应版本下载。
2. 运行安装程序:
双击安装包,选择安装路径(建议默认路径)并完成依赖组件自动配置。
3. 初始化配置:
输入数据库连接参数(IP、端口、账号密码),完成系统初始化。
4.2 用户认证与权限管理
角色划分:管理员、财务专员、HR经理、普通员工。
权限分配:通过“系统设置→角色管理”自定义数据访问范围与操作权限。
4.3 功能操作示例(以考勤管理为例)
1. 添加考勤记录:
导航至“人力资源→考勤管理”,点击“新增”按钮,填写日期、上下班时间。
2. 生成报表:
选择时间范围,点击“导出PDF”或“发送至邮箱”。
5. 高级配置与优化
5.1 性能调优
缓存策略:启用Redis缓存高频查询数据,响应时间可缩短至500ms以内。
负载均衡:部署Nginx反向代理,支持千级并发请求。
5.2 安全加固
数据加密:启用TLS 1.3协议传输敏感数据,数据库字段采用AES-256加密。
审计日志:记录用户操作轨迹,支持异常行为实时告警。
5.3 定制化开发
API集成:通过RESTful接口对接第三方系统(如ERP、CRM)。
插件扩展:支持Python脚本自定义业务逻辑,例如薪酬计算规则。
6. 维护与支持
6.1 版本更新
自动升级:开启“在线更新”功能后,系统将定期检测并安装补丁。
版本回滚:若升级后出现兼容性问题,可通过控制台恢复至历史版本。
6.2 故障排查
常见问题:
登录失败:检查账号权限或重置密码(需管理员权限)。
数据同步延迟:验证网络连通性或调整数据库连接池参数。
技术支持:联系官方客服(support@tianxia-)或提交工单系统。
7. 天下软件的技术优势
1. 高效数据处理:采用分布式架构,单日可处理百万级事务。
2. 跨平台兼容:支持Windows、Linux及容器化部署(Docker/Kubernetes)。
3. 用户友好设计:界面布局符合Fitts定律,操作路径最短化。
8. 应用场景案例
制造业:某汽车零部件企业通过天下软件实现供应链库存周转率提升30%。
教育机构:高校使用天下软件的人力资源模块,年度招聘流程耗时减少50%。
9. 附录
参考文档:《天下软件API开发指南》《系统管理员手册》。
版本历史:
| 版本 | 发布日期 | 主要更新内容 |
| V2.1.0 | 2025-03-15 | 新增AI预测模块 |
| V2.0.5 | 2025-01-10 | 优化数据库并发性能 |
天下软件通过技术创新与行业深耕,持续为企业提供高效、安全、易用的数字化解决方案。未来,我们将进一步融合物联网与边缘计算技术,助力用户实现更智能化的业务管理目标。